The Washington Post is accepting applications for its Summer 2017 Newsroom Internship Program. Paid internships are available in a broad range of newsroom disciplines – including reporting, video journalism, photojournalism, multiplatform editing, producing, social media, graphics, design and development. The program is open to students who are enrolled as juniors, seniors or graduate students as of the Oct. 16, 2016, deadline. Previous experience at a major news organization is required.
